Parents Help Role

A Parents Help work alongside a mother, farther or carer rather than having sole charge of the children. A Parents Help might be the solution for parents who work from home or part time and would benefit from someone who can do light housework for the children and help out with the childcare alongside your supervision.

See below for a brief overview of the Parents Help

 

Role and Duties:

  • Parent Helpers works alongside the mother, father or carer by caring for the children and is not fully in charge as would be the role of a nanny.

  • He or She is not a Domestic Cleaner however they can do nursery duties such as doing the children's washing and ironing, keeping their rooms tidy, clearing away the toys, cooking for the children and clearing up in the kitchen afterwards.

  • Other light duties may involve helping you with the family shopping, unloading/loading the washing machine or dishwasher.

  • All duties carried out should be discussed and agreed before the Parents Helper begins.
